About Atkinson Elementary School
Atkinson Elementary School serves 199 students in prekindergarten through sixth grade in the small community of Atkinson, Nebraska. This well-regarded public school maintains an impressive 10.5:1 student-teacher ratio with 19 full-time equivalent teachers, allowing for personalized attention in smaller classroom settings. The school demonstrates strong academic performance, earning a 7.8 out of 10 rating and ranking 71st among Nebraska's 974 elementary schools, placing it in the 93rd percentile statewide.
Students show solid achievement across core subjects, with 62% scoring proficient or above in both English Language Arts and mathematics. This consistent performance across both subject areas reflects the school's balanced approach to elementary education. Atkinson Elementary serves a stable rural community where the median household income is $67,083 and home values average $166,700.
About 31% of area residents hold bachelor's degrees or higher, while the local poverty rate remains relatively low at 9.9%. The surrounding ZIP code area has a population of 2,286, creating a close-knit community atmosphere. Located in Holt County, Atkinson Elementary operates in Nebraska's remote rural landscape, where students benefit from small-town values and the individual attention that comes with smaller school environments.

Funding & Resources
Performance Trends
Math proficiency has declined from 77% (2019) to 62% (2022). Reading/ELA proficiency has declined from 67% (2019) to 62% (2022).
